The Rise of the Arcade Chicken: A History of Similar Games
The concept of maneuvering a character across a busy road isn't entirely new. It draws inspiration from classic arcade games that captured the hearts and minds of players for decades. Games like Frogger, released in 1981, pioneered the idea of navigating obstacles in a fixed environment, requiring timing and pattern recognition. These early pioneers established a foundational formula that continues to resonate with gamers today. The enduring quality of these games stems from their intuitive gameplay and the satisfaction of overcoming increasingly difficult challenges. They rely on a simple, easily understood mechanic, enhanced by an escalating difficulty curve that keeps players engaged for hours. This approach has proven remarkably successful across various platforms and generations.
